ASP(Active Server Pages)是一种用于创建动态网页的技术,它允许开发者在服务器端处理数据并生成HTML内容。在ASP中,Cookie是一个重要的工具,用于在客户端存储少量的数据。
Cookie通常用于跟踪用户会话、保存用户偏好设置或记录用户的登录状态。当用户访问一个ASP页面时,服务器可以发送一个Cookie到用户的浏览器,浏览器随后会在后续请求中自动将该Cookie发送回服务器。
AI绘图结果,仅供参考
在ASP中,使用Response对象的AddHeader方法可以向客户端发送Cookie。例如,通过设置Response.Cookies(\”username\”) = \”John\”,可以创建一个名为\”username\”的Cookie,并将其值设为\”John\”。
读取Cookie则可以通过Request.Cookies集合来实现。例如,使用Request.Cookies(\”username\”)可以获取之前存储的用户名。需要注意的是,如果Cookie不存在,返回的值可能为空或引发错误。
除了基本的读写操作,ASP还支持对Cookie的更多配置,如设置过期时间、路径和域。这些设置可以通过Cookie对象的属性进行调整,以确保Cookie能够正确地被存储和读取。
在实际应用中,应合理使用Cookie,避免存储敏感信息,同时注意隐私保护问题。结合Session对象,可以更安全地管理用户会话数据。